Sound insulation can be improved

One of the best ways to improve insulation of sound is to install secondary glazing. This is an easy and cost-effective solution for windows. It is possible to reduce noise levels up to 80% by adding another layer.

Secondary glazing works by dissociating the movement of the outer and inner glass. This creates a larger air gap, and thus more effective in absorbing noise.

Secondary glazing can be applied to virtually any window. A gap of 1 percent in the overall window area can reduce sound insulation by up to 10dB. The distance between the primary window, secondary glazing, and the original window should be at least 150mm.

Depending on the type of frame, the acoustic properties of windows will differ. It is important to select a window that has an excellent STC rating. The higher the rating is, the better insulation.

The option of laminated or enhanced glass is another method to enhance your home's sound insulation. They won't break. They also offer impact protection.

Draught seals are a great way to minimise the amount of air current around your window. This can reduce heating bills. It also keeps dust and other particles from your home.

Double-paned windows can be another way to improve the insulation in your home. They have two panes within one frame. The ethylene vinyl adhesive is able to set when the panes are sandwiched together to seal the two light lites.

Prevent condensation buildup

Condensation is a possibility on double-glazed windows, notably during the winter and fall months. This is not necessarily a issue, and it can be dealt with. However, it could cause irritation. It can also affect the air quality inside your home. In addition to health concerns and damage to your furniture and carpet.

Condensation of double-glazed windows can be caused by the high humidity levels in the air around your home. The best method to stop this is to make sure that the temperature difference between the inside and outside of your home is low enough to prevent condensation from occurring.

Another way to reduce condensation on your double-glazed windows is to use a dehumidifier. This can help in reducing the amount of moisture in the air and reduce the cost of energy.

If you notice that your windows are starting to get steamy, you should open the windows to allow more air circulation. To improve the airflow in your home, you should also consider installing trickle ventilations.

Also, you should check the seals on your double-glazed windows to ensure that they are functioning properly. You may have to replace your window or the glazing unit if you notice leaks or cracks.

Double-glazed windows are more effective at stopping condensation than single-glazed windows. Condensation is often triggered by the heat and cold differences between your home's exterior and its interior.
